Functional genomics is a field of molecular biology that attempts to make use of the vast wealth of data produced by genomic and transcriptomic projects to describe gene functions and interactions. Genome maps of key agricultural species have offered increased understanding of the structure, organization, and evolution of animal genomes. This book provides a useful general introduction to the field of functional genomics.
